Celsa Saddler - France » Achieve. Celebrate. Elevate!
Drag to reposition your photo
Cancel
Save
CS

Celsa Saddler

Lives in Toulouse, France. Born on February 8, 1986.
@Celsa Saddler
More Info:
39 year-old Social Worker Teador Shadfourth, hailing from Drumheller enjoys watching movies like Iro...View More
In Relation
There are no new feeds to view at this time.